Building fbdev drivers for sh with W=1 produces the following warning:
tmiofb.c: In function ‘tmiofb_remove’:
tmiofb.c:805:21: warning: variable ‘par’ set but not used
This is with allmodconfig and ARCH=sh
This boiled down to iounmap() defined as empty for !CONFIG_MMU.
Fix this by by adding "(void)addr;" to tell the compiler the
argument to iounmap() should be considered used.
